Question Reading CEL fault codes without pulling dash?

For some reason my Check Engine dash light does not work, making it impossible for me to read the fault codes. Rather than remove the dash to replace bulbs, in the short term, couldn't I just identify the right wire from the DME controller and tap into it with a light or volt meter and read the pulsed code? What amperage are the dash lights?

It's a good thing I didn't pull the dash to replace the CEL lights since it was a dead DME causing me problems. The CEL light only works if the DME is getting power and functioning while most the other dash lights will work even if the DME is not getting power. No one responded to my question so I assumed that the answer is elusive. Perhaps this will help the next person who might have that question.
